With access to global expertise, advanced technology, and a culture that values curiosity and diverse thinking, you will lead a high-performing drafting team and play a key role in delivering complex infrastructure projects across Victoria.This role sits within our Rail, Maritime and Freight team and will see you leading the rail drafting function across major VIC projectssuch as Suburban Rail Loop and Melbourne Airport Rail.
You will be accountable for technical quality, team performance and development, and continuous improvement, while supporting delivery outcomes for clients across transport and infrastructure.Working closely with the Digital Engineering Managers, Design Managers, Discipline Leads and Information Management teams, the CADteam leadprovides technical leadership and support to project teams, enabling efficient production and coordination of design deliverables throughout the project lifecycle.What You'll DoAs the VIC CAD lead within our rail team, you will:Develop, implement and govern CAD standards, procedures, templates, workspaces and drawing production workflows across our projectsOversee the preparation, coordination, and issue of complex drawing packages, ensuring quality and consistency across all outputsAct as the technical authority for drafting, setting and maintaining standards, QA processes, and best practice proceduresPlan and allocate resources to meet project timelines,
budgets, and deliverablesProvide senior-level technical guidance and conduct detailed reviews of drawings and modelsWork closely with discipline leads,engineering leads and project managers to support integrated design deliveryDrive capability uplift through mentoring, coaching, and structured development of team membersSupport recruitment, workforce planning, and performance management within the teamCollaborate with our Global Capability Centres (GCC) in Bangalore and ManilaChampion Digital Engineering, including adoption of new tools, workflows, and innovation initiativesContribute to the continuous improvement of systems, standards, and delivery processesYou will be part of the VIC Rail leadership teamThis is a Melbourne-based role with hybrid working arrangements.About YouDiploma or Degree in Engineering, Design Technology, Drafting, Digital Engineering or a related discipline.Extensive experience as a Drafter, operating at Senior, Associate or Principal Technician or equivalent level – usually minimum of 10 years of experience within a large consultancy environment.Strong experience across multi-disciplinaryrail infrastructure projects in VIC, with deep understanding of VIC standards and experiencedrafting for Track, OHW,
Traction Power and CSR packages.Advanced proficiency in MicroStation, AutoCAD, OpenRoads , OpenRail and ProjectWiseDemonstrated ability to lead quality assurance, standards development, and technical governanceStrong understanding of information management and project delivery processes.Effective communication, stakeholder management and coordination skills across multidisciplinary teams.Knowledge of BIM and Digital Engineering frameworks.Experience working within alliance or integrated project delivery environments.Familiarity with Autodesk Revit, Civil 3D and model coordination platforms.Key RelationshipsInternalRegional Executive – Rail, VIC & SA (reports to)CAD and Design Production Teamin VIC (leads)CAD and Design Production Team interstate and GCCDiscipline LeadsDesign ManagersDigital Engineering LeadsInformation Management TeamProject Controls and Quality TeamsExternalClient RepresentativesAlliance PartnersSubconsultantsSoftware VendorsImagine a better future for you and a better future for us all.Join our close-knit community of talented individuals who share your passion for making a positive impact.
